More Free Family Fun in SMV This Weekend!

Back to School Bash for school supplies & FREE Movies on Main with Justin Bieber!

If you're anything like me, you are wondering where in the world the time is going?!  It's now mid-July!  School supplies have hit the retail stores. Yep, it's time to start thinking about school supplies already!

The City of Stone Mountain is doing its part to help community members and their families with the costs associated with the end of summer and the reality of picking up those backpacks and heading back to school. This Saturday, July 16, city officials have organized their 2nd Annual Back to School Bash to take place under the Pavilion on the Baptist Church lawn in the heart of downtown. From 6:30 p.m. - 8:00 p.m., volunteers will be on hand to distribute free school supplies to Stone Mountain community children in kindergarten thru middle school, while supplies last. City Manager Barry Amos says they have enough supplies for about 1,000 children. Bags will include the basics like pencils, rulers, erasers and crayons.

If you come out to the Village for the Back to School event, be sure to plan to stay for the FREE Movies on Main event! July's event is Justin Bieber's Never Say Never.  The movie begins at sundown. Pack a picnic dinner or grab some food to go from one of the Village's many fine eateries and bring the whole family to this fun, free event. There will be food vendors on hand selling snacks and treats and Main Street Stone Mountain will be giving away T-shirts and bumper stickers.
